The fonts are fuzzy and not clear in Mozilla 1.1 B and in Chimera. They are fine and very clear in Mozilla 1. No change made in setting for Apple's Sys Prefs for 'font smoothing' between using 1 and 1.1/Chimera. 1.0 - fonts very clear. 1.1/Chimera - fuzzy and hard to read no matter what size or settings.

That's the anti-aliasing that you see, which wasn't yet present in 1.0. See bug 149427. BTW: Internet Explorer also uses anti-aliasing ... See bug 151367, which talks about a way to disable anti-aliasing on demand (like Internet Explorer can). You can already do it by adding "user_pref("browser.quartz.enable", false);" to your preferences file (there's no GUI for it). *** This bug has been marked as a duplicate of 151367 ***
